Cambricon swings to profit
Cambricon Technologies Corp. Ltd. reported a net profit of 2.1 billion yuan ($306 million) for 2025, rebounding from a net loss of 452 million yuan in 2024, according to its annual report released Thursday. Revenue surged 453.2% year-on-year to 6.5 billion yuan. The artificial intelligence chipmaker plans to distribute a cash dividend of 15 yuan per 10 shares and issue 4.9 additional shares for every 10 shares held by shareholders, using its capital reserve.

- China Aerospace Science and Technology Corp. Commercial Rocket Co. Ltd.
- China Aerospace Science and Technology Corp. Commercial Rocket Co. Ltd. announced that the Long March 12B rocket will have its maiden flight in the first half of 2026. This new-generation, reusable rocket, 4 meters in diameter, is designed for commercial launches, including low-Earth orbit satellite constellations, and has a carrying capacity of approximately 20 tons to low-Earth orbit.
- Interstellar Glory Aerospace Science and Technology Co. Ltd.
- Interstellar Glory Aerospace Science and Technology Co. Ltd., also known as i-Space, is planning the maiden flight and recovery test of its Hyperbola-3 rocket. This medium-to-large liquid oxygen-methane rocket is scheduled to launch by the end of the year from the Hainan Commercial Spacecraft Launch Site. The flight will utilize an offshore recovery method, which is more fuel-efficient than a land-based recovery.
